Transaction 21d123e2e6426e63e3dba91e090e8e292d8daf96f1c32f938ee6af78281d5188

1 Input
1 Outputs
  • 21d123e2e6426e63e3dba91e090e8e292d8daf96f1c32f938ee6af78281d5188:0
  • value  1038767916
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w